AIMS
o Understand how humans change and shape the environment
o Distinguish between man-made and natural features
o Identifies inland landscapes and coastal landscapes and the form of relief of each
one
_____________________________________________________________________________
Content
Subject content:
- Know the principal forms of relief
- Distinguish between inland and coastal landscapes
Vocabulary:
- Features inland landscapes: mountain, mountain range,
plain, plateau, hill, valley, river, lake
- Features coastal landscapes: island, archipelago,
peninsula, beach, bay, gulf, port, headland or cape
Linguistic content:
- Describe: In this picture we can see... / This inland
landscape is composed of ... / There are a lot or man-
made features as ...
- Give opinion: I really like this place / Definitely I will go
there / I don’t like this coastal landscape...

CHALLENGES: (TYPES OF ACTIVITIES TO ACHIEVE AIMS)
- Playing games
- Label and classification activities
- Language awareness – description
- Draw a landscape and write about it
FINAL OUTCOME:
The students in pairs have to create a postcard. First of all, they have to choose a
landscape and draw it in the piece of paper which the teacher will give them. Once they
have chosen and drawn the landscape, in the other part of the piece of paper they have
to write the description and invite someone to come and visit this place.
